OZH to offer prenatal classes in 2023

Ozarks Healthcare is dedicated to helping expectant parents prepare for childbirth long before the arrival of a baby. The health system will be offering classes to assist parents-to-be in 2023 to help prepare them for those first moments with their newborn.
Moms and birth coaches are welcome to attend all classes, which will be instructed by certified staff from Ozarks Healthcare’s OB Department. There is no charge to attend any of these classes if you are delivering your baby at Ozarks Healthcare. (If you are delivering at another facility, there is a one-time $75 charge to attend one or all classes.) Ozarks Healthcare OB Department staff will conduct tours of the health system’s Women’s Center for those who are interested after classes.
Dates for prenatal classes that will be offered are listed below. All of the following will be hosted at Ozarks Healthcare’s Women’s Center Education Room located at 1100 Kentucky Ave. in West Plains:
Prepared Childbirth:
Prepared Childbirth classes are recommended during the second trimester of pregnancy. These classes cover breathing, relaxation, support, labor/delivery, and C-Sections. The goal of this class is to prepare you for all aspects of your labor and delivery experience. One-session classes are available for parents’ convenience.

New Parent Skills:
New Parent Skills classes cover self-care, baby care, infant bathing, safety, immunizations, and circumcision. This class is recommended to be taken during the third trimester of pregnancy. One-session classes are available for parents’ convenience.

Heart Saver Infant CPR:
Heart Saver Infant CPR class cover basic resuscitation skills on an infant. This class is recommended for the third trimester of pregnancy or after infant birth up to one year. One-session classes are available for parents’ convenience.
